Indiana Tech Sweeps Men's Indoor Weekly Honors
The Wolverine-Hoosier Athletic Conference (WHAC) has announced its Men's Indoor Track and Field Athletes of the Week Awards, presented by Tarkett Sports Construction, earlier today. Student-athletes are nominated by their host institutions' sports information department and selected via a vote by conference SID's.
This week, WHAC SIDs have chosen Indiana Tech's Nic Tozer as the Track Athlete of the Week and teammate Will Jarman as the Field Athlete of the Week.
Tozer won the 60 meter hurdles at the Warriors Indoor Invitational last week, hitting an NAIA A-standard in the process. The freshman from Ontario ran a 7.97 to take home top honors
Jarman won the Heptathlon at the Warriors Indoor Invite. He broke the facility and the school record in the event and currently ranks third in the NAIA. His final score was 5070.
